On November 21 2022 09:06 JJH777 wrote: Grats to herO though a bit of an easy path. Between all that he accomplished in the kespa era and this resurgence winning here and GSL how much more would he need to win to be a protoss goat candidate? A lot. He's lacking a lot in terms of big championships compared to the biggest Protoss winners in SC2. And while he's on top NOW, he's also lacking greatly in terms of competition from Protoss teammates. The pool of players playing Protoss has never been weaker. So you gotta put those two things together. herO would need to win a lot more as the sole Protoss hope to separate himself and make a clear case that he's the best of all time. | ||
